Transaction 16efb851c0765570fdde5bab54e0181ccae68b79ca30d7cbbd3a3435326c390b

1 Input
2 Outputs
  • 16efb851c0765570fdde5bab54e0181ccae68b79ca30d7cbbd3a3435326c390b:0
  • value  134725
    address  1Mg53EAsT9hZ9bHmwvQiGNCHNwotB3gBN4
  • 16efb851c0765570fdde5bab54e0181ccae68b79ca30d7cbbd3a3435326c390b:1
  • value  1188757
    address  34mKGyEZfJbEtgR7AgsV13WrH1xiP1Hue3